HCR 137, “House concurrent resolution celebrating the 40th anniversary of Robin’s Nest Children’s Center in Burlington’s Old North End”, was introduced in the House on May 8, 2025 by Rep. Jill Krowinski (D) with 9 co-sponsors. It last saw action on May 13, 2025: Ceremonial Reading.

House concurrent resolution celebrating the 40th anniversary of Robin’sNest Children’s Center in Burlington’s Old North End.(H.C.R.137)Offered by Representatives Krowinski of Burlington, Cina of Burlington, Duke ofBurlington, Headrick of Burlington, Hooper of Burlington, Kleppner of Burlington,Logan of Burlington, Ode of Burlington, Rachelson of Burlington, and Stone ofBurlingtonWhereas, the origin of Robin’s Nest Children’s Center (Robin’s Nest), a special placefor the youngest children to learn and play in a welcoming and supportive environment,dates from the spring of 1985 when a Burlington early childhood program announced itsclosure, andWhereas, this decision impacted the parents of the enrolled youngsters, whose dailylives depended on the availability of a trusted child care facility, and the staff who wouldlose their jobs, andWhereas, in response to this pending familial and employment dilemma, a group ofparents coalesced to develop a replacement option, resulting in the creation of Robin’sNest, andWhereas, their goal was to establish “a program where children received quality earlyeducation, families could find support through a diverse community with others wholooked like their own, and a place where early educators would be respectfullycompensated,” andWhereas, this collaborative planning process proved productive, and later in 1985,Robin’s Nest opened its doors to “provide quality care and education in multi-age groupswith high ratios of adults to children…[enabling] children to travel throughdevelopmental stages at their own rate and to learn from one another,” andWhereas, this core objective is reflected in Robin’s Nest’s mission to “provide a play-based environment for infants, toddlers, and preschoolers; nurturing minds, friendships,and families,” andWhereas, in 2025, Robin’s Nest marks 40 years of early childhood care andeducational excellence and now serves 31 infants, toddlers, and preschoolers,representing 23 families, with the caring support of nine dedicated teachers, andWhereas, the diverse enrolled population includes 35 percent who are BIPOC (Black,Indigenous, or Persons of Color) and 65 percent receive monetary support from theState’s Child Care Financial Assistance Program, andWhereas, the vision of 40 years ago remains a thriving reality, now therefore be itResolved by the Senate and House of Representatives:That the General Assembly celebrates the 40th anniversary of Robin’s Nest Children’sCenter in Burlington’s Old North End, and be it furtherVT LEG #383704 v.1R-161 Page 2 of 22025Resolved: That the Secretary of State be directed to send a copy of this resolution toRobin’s Nest.VT LEG #383704 v.1
